Embodiment 1

[0024] The present embodiment provides a preparation method of saddle vine polyphenols, comprising the following steps:

[0025] S1: Pulverize the saddle rattan, and then pass through a 60-mesh sieve to collect fine powder with a particle size of less than 0.250mm;

[0026] S2: Using ethanol as the extraction solution, extract the fine powder in a 60°C water bath for 60 minutes, and then filter; repeat the extraction once, and combine the filtrate obtained from the two extractions; the quality of ethanol used in the two extractions is the same as that of the fine powder 10 times;

[0027] S3: concentrating the filtrate under reduced pressure until the ethanol is completely volatilized to obtain crude polyphenols;

Abstract

The present invention relates to a vine polyphenol and its preparation method and application. The preparation method comprises the following steps: pulverizing the vine polyphenol, and then sieving to collect the fine powder; extracting the fine powder with ethanol, and then filtering to collect the filtrate; The filtrate is concentrated until the ethanol is completely volatilized to obtain crude polyphenols; the crude polyphenols are dissolved in an aqueous ethanol solution with a volume fraction of 70%, and then loaded on an AB-8 macroporous resin column, and then the volume fraction is 50%- 80% ethanol aqueous solution was used for elution, and the eluate was collected; the eluate was concentrated to dryness under reduced pressure to obtain the polyphenols of Echinaceae. The present invention adopts the method of alcohol extraction to extract the vine polyphenols, and the prepared vine polyphenols have the advantages of high stability and good therapeutic effect on eczema caused by microbial infection, and can be applied to the preparation of prevention and/or treatment of eczema, especially microbial infection Caused by eczema medications.

technical field [0001] The invention relates to the technical field of plant extraction, in particular to a saddle polyphenol and its preparation method and application. Background technique [0002] Saddle vine is a perennial herbaceous plant of the Convolvulaceae Ipomoea genus, which grows on tropical and subtropical beaches and belongs to the companion plant of mangroves. It often grows in patches on barren gravel beaches and other salt-tolerant plants to form coastal beach vegetation landscapes. In my country, it is widely distributed in Zhejiang, Taiwan, Fujian, Guangdong, Guangxi and other provinces.
